This precision-engineered welded stainless steel tube offers exceptional corrosion resistance and structural integrity for demanding applications. Manufactured from premium austenitic stainless steel grades 304 or 304L, it delivers superior performance where hygiene, strength, and environmental resistance are critical.
Features & Benefits:
✅ Premium Corrosion Resistance – Withstands oxidizing environments, chemicals, and moisture (304L minimizes intergranular corrosion in welded assemblies).
✅ High Purity & Cleanability – Ideal for sanitary applications in food/pharma with optional electropolished (Ra≤0.8μm) or pickled finishes.
✅ Consistent Strength – Meets ASTM A312 tensile strength ≥515 MPa with ≥35% elongation.
✅ Optimized Weldability – 304L’s low carbon content (C≤0.03%) prevents carbide precipitation during welding.
✅ Pressure-Rated – Sch 40 wall thickness (2.77mm) conforms to ASME B36.19 pressure requirements.

Product Name: 3/8-inch Schedule 40 Welded Stainless Steel Tube (304/304L)
Standard: ASTM A312 / ASTM A269
Material: Austenitic Stainless Steel 304/304L (Low-Carbon Grade)
Manufacturing Process:
Welding Method: TIG (GTAW) or Laser Welding
Forming: Cold-rolled coil forming → Welding → Solution Annealing
Shape: Round (Custom Square/Rectangular Available)
Dimensions:
Nominal Diameter: 3/8 inch (OD ≈10.29mm)
Wall Thickness: Sch 40 (≈2.77mm)
Tolerances:
OD: ±0.13mm
WT: ±10%
Applications:
Food & Pharma: Sanitary transfer lines, bioreactors
Chemical & Energy: Corrosive fluid handling, heat exchangers
Architecture: Handrails, structural supports, curtain walls
Advanced Manufacturing: Semiconductor gas delivery, precision instruments
